The Chaplaincy Program began as an
innovative approach to meeting several needs in our community.
Chaplains of
all faiths work with law enforcement personnel on a professional level by
making themselves
immediately available as trained and caring professionals
who can assist in times of loss, confusion,
depression, or grief to people
in crisis situations. The Chaplains provide this service not only to the
community, but also to all department employees and their families as well.
There are six volunteer Chaplains who
participate in the program. They are provided with necessary
training and
resources in return for hundreds of hours of volunteer service.
